“Heart to Heart” by Kenny Loggins

In this track, Kenny Loggins predicts a solution to a relationship that seems to be on the rocks. He suggests to his lover that the best means by which they can settle their differences is by having an honest conversation, otherwise known as a heart-to-heart talk.

The singer demonstrates his initial efforts to keep the relationship going, as well as his desire to deal with the existing problem. The concern however is that his partner appears not to be as keen as he is to discuss and reach an agreement. He remains unwilling to give up on their love and asks his lover to give them another chance by having a truthful and intimate conversation with him.

Writing and Production of “Heart to Heart”

Kenny Loggins wrote it with two iconic songwriters: David Foster and Michael McDonald of The Doobie Brothers fame. The latter also sang the track’s background vocals.

Regarding the song’s production, Loggins teamed up with music producer Bruce Botnick to handle it.

Release Date and Album

Columbia Records released this song in November 1982. It appears as the sixth track on the album High Adventure. High Adventure came out in September of that same year as Loggins’ fourth studio album.

Performance on the Charts

 The song was successful in the United States, considering it peaked at number 15 on the Hot 100. It also saw success in Canada. There, it reached number 1 on the country’s RPM Contemporary chart.

Saxophone Solo on “Heart to Heart”

The notable saxophone solo on the track was played by renowned American saxophonist David Sanborn.
